Stack blocks to build a tower as high as you can without it toppling over in this classic MS-DOS puzzle game.
Towers is a puzzle game included in the MS-DOS Classic Games collection, a compilation of early PC titles. It was developed by an independent creator, though specific credits are sparse, which was common for many shareware releases of the era. The game fits right in with the straightforward, mechanics-driven software that filled floppy disks in the late 80s and early 90s, offering a clear objective without much fuss.
You control a small cursor that picks up and places blocky segments to build a tower upward. The main goal is to stack these pieces as high as possible without the structure collapsing. Each new block sways slightly when placed, reacting to physics that make stability a constant concern; you must judge each drop carefully, often compensating for previous misalignments. The difficulty ramps up quickly as your tower grows taller and more precarious, demanding patience and a steady hand. It feels tense and oddly absorbing, especially when youโre one block away from beating your old record.
